It&#8217;s gotten to a point where it&#8217;s not much of a surprise anymore, but we still do it anyway. In early January, we went to <a href=\"http:\/\/www.sweetchicknyc.com\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"nofollow\">Sweet Chick<\/a> in the Lower East Side for a birthday celebration, and the birthday boy ended up being the first to arrive for his surprise brunch. Oops.<\/p>\n<p>Sweet Chick specializes in Southern comfort foods and is famous for their chicken and waffles. They do a nice job of balancing rustic and modern, and their space has a fun, cool vibe. Bonus: they have vegetarian fried chicken for non-meat eaters like myself. P.S. Sweet Chick has a secret menu &#8212; just ask your server! Tastes just like root beer with a hint of booze. It gets significantly more boozey as you get to the bottom of the can.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-13677\" src=\"http: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/9d907713-be66-4cf8-a2a4-94a40b78b460.jpg\" alt=\"Smoked Pork Hash, Sweet Chick, Lower East Side\" width=\"1000\" height=\"1000\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/9d907713-be66-4cf8-a2a4-94a40b78b460.jpg 1000w, https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/9d907713-be66-4cf8-a2a4-94a40b78b460-150x150.jpg 150w, https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/9d907713-be66-4cf8-a2a4-94a40b78b460-600x600.jpg 600w, https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/9d907713-be66-4cf8-a2a4-94a40b78b460-768x768.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/9d907713-be66-4cf8-a2a4-94a40b78b460-520x520.jpg 520w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px\" \/><\/p>\n<p>McKinney, our birthday boy, got the smoked pork hash ($15), which looked disappointingly small, but turned out to be a tasty and very filling dish. It&#8217;s house cured pork with Carolina style rub and topped with a poached egg.<\/p>\n<p>Ken got the steak and eggs ($16). Two fried eggs, medium steak, steak sauce, home fries. Classic brunch stuff. He seemed pretty happy with this dish.<\/p>\n<p><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-13676\" src=\"http: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/78197548-ec04-4d83-8ebb-b6e253b9fb3c.jpg\" alt=\"Steak &amp; Eggs, Sweet Chick, Lower East Side\" width=\"1000\" height=\"1000\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/78197548-ec04-4d83-8ebb-b6e253b9fb3c.jpg 1000w, https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/78197548-ec04-4d83-8ebb-b6e253b9fb3c-150x150.jpg 150w, https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/78197548-ec04-4d83-8ebb-b6e253b9fb3c-600x600.jpg 600w, https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/78197548-ec04-4d83-8ebb-b6e253b9fb3c-768x768.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.wazwu.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2016\/01\/78197548-ec04-4d83-8ebb-b6e253b9fb3c-520x520.jpg 520w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 1000px) 100vw, 1000px\" \/><\/p>\n<p>Angela got the regular fried chicken and waffles ($17), while I got the vegetarian fried chicken and waffles, which had much larger pieces of chicken. During dinner hours, you can choose from six different types of waffles. For weekend brunch, it&#8217;s just the classic Belgian waffle.<\/p>\n<p>I wouldn&#8217;t normally think to order waffles of any sort, but I was very happy with these. The vegetarian fried chicken is the best meatless fried chicken I&#8217;ve had in NYC. Top notch high quality faux meat, juicy, tender, stringy. Perfect balance of savory and sweet.
